An AOA (Arrive of Angle) algorithm based on phase difference projection is proposed for the problem of inaccurate localization results of signal tags in indoor positioning. In terms of position localization accuracy, there is systematic error when performing AOA localization, and the area that can actually be localized with higher accuracy is small. Finally, the localization algorithm using AOA and RSSI (Received Signal Strength Indication) information fusion can effectively reduce the influence of multipath effect caused by indoor bad environment and improve the indoor localization accuracy. The proposed AOA and RSSI fusion algorithm is simulated and experimented, and the obtained experimental results show that the localization accuracy is effectively improved.
